Headache syndromes as detected by configural frequency analysis
T Koehler1, K Dulz, E Buck-Emden
1Psychologisches Institut III, Hamburg, Germany.
Headache
|May 1, 1991
Summary
Configural frequency analysis revealed distinct headache symptom patterns, supporting a categorical model over a spectrum concept for migraine and tension headache syndromes.

Background:
- Headache classification remains debated, with models ranging from categorical to spectrum-based.
- Understanding distinct symptom combinations is crucial for accurate diagnosis and treatment.
Purpose of the Study:
- To investigate the occurrence of specific headache symptom combinations using configural frequency analysis (CFA).
- To determine if headache syndromes align with a categorical or spectrum model.
Main Methods:
- Configural frequency analysis (CFA) applied to questionnaire data from two independent samples (N=422 and N=304).
- CFA identifies statistically significant symptom combinations deviating from chance expectations.
Main Results:
- Statistically significant symptom combinations were identified for migraine with aura, migraine without aura, and tension headache in both samples.
- These distinct patterns remained consistent even after excluding patients with preceding visual disturbances.
Conclusions:
- The findings provide strong evidence for a categorical model of headache classification.
- Headache syndromes appear as discrete entities rather than points along a continuous spectrum.
